No, I eat Tuesday, Wednesday, Friday, Saturday, Sunday.

A 36 hour fast means, for example, eating dinner on Sunday and then not eating until Tuesday morning.

I have no calorie restrictions, but when I reach my target weight, I'm going to ease up on the loger fasts.

I feel great, have lots of energy and my health is great.
